basicly here's what we need

we need a site or location large enough to seat up to 30 people with tables and chairs to tinker afterwards. Blackboard would be nice. Bathrooms are always handy. Then we need some open space to set up toys to play with (drill press, chop saw, welder is nice). Without this space the session would only become a minor tweak session. Big ass 5" vise would be nice for any rebarreling or re-indexing I need to do.

CRAFM doesn't allow steel ammo because it'll strike the steel plates and spark, which ignite powder residues that get in the filters and on the ground. Last time it caused them something like $12,000 in damages... FMJ is fine as long as there is no steel in it. They have crates of PMC ammo that's the equivalent of M80 ball FMJ but is steel free.
